Diodes Incorporated (DIOD), a global manufacturer of semiconductor components for automotive, industrial, and consumer electronics end markets, traded at $68.58 as of the April 3, 2026 trading session, marking a 0.49% dip from the previous close. This analysis outlines key technical levels, broader market context shaping recent price action, and potential near-term scenarios for the stock, with no investment recommendations included.
